Sr. Product Manager for Laboratory Information Management Systems (LIMS) 

Location: Durham, NC (Hybrid 3 days in office, 2 days remote)
 

Labcorp is modernizing its laboratory ecosystem to support the next generation of clinical diagnostics, workflow automation, and scientific innovation. We are seeking a Sr. Product Manager for Laboratory Information Management Systems (LIMS) who can think beyond individual workflows and champion platform-level capabilities that scale across Labcorp’s global laboratory network.

Job Responsibilities

  • Define a multi-year platform strategy for LIMS modernization, ensuring capabilities can be reused, extended, and configured across laboratories and business units.

  • Develop and maintain quarterly product roadmaps that align with enterprise architecture, regulatory requirements, and broader Labcorp digital transformation priorities.

  • Identify opportunities to build shared services, APIs, workflow engines, and data models that support multiple diagnostic areas, reducing redundancy and improving scalability.

  • Partner closely with Science, Medical Affairs, Operations, Engineering, Quality, and Enterprise Architecture teams to ensure platform features meet scientific and operational needs.

  • Act as a bridge between laboratory end users and technical teams, translating workflow requirements into actionable product solutions.

  • Lead products from ideation through launch, expansion, and retirement, including software modules, workflow components, and kitted or automated lab solutions.

  • Drive requirements for configurable workflows, instrument integration, results reporting, and data quality controls.

  • Represent laboratory users in core governance forums and steering committees.

  • Continuously gather feedback from bench scientists, lab managers, and operations leaders to refine platform usability and performance.

  • Define and track KPIs including throughput, turnaround time, workflow efficiency, system reliability, and adoption metrics.

  • Leverage data (SQL, BI tools) to validate product performance, inform enhancement priorities, and support ROI justification.

  • Ensure LIMS capabilities support compliance with HIPAA, CLIA, CAP, ISO 15189, data integrity standards, and audit readiness.

  • Collaborate with Quality and Regulatory Affairs to embed compliance requirements into product features and workflows.
